N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- ORIX Corporation USA’s (“OCU”) Growth Capital business today announced it has successfully closed a debt financing facility for Piano Software, Inc. (“Piano”), a global leader in digital experience management, customer journey orchestration, and advanced analytics. The financing was completed alongside the close of the company’s Series D equity fundraise led by Updata Partners, a Washington, D.C.-based growth equity firm focused on technology.

“Piano has built an impressive set of market leading, mission-critical products for companies around the world to maximize digital engagement, personalization, and user insights across their customer bases," said Blake Zhang, Senior Director of OCU’s Growth Capital business. "It is our pleasure to be collaborating with Piano again as a long-term capital partner to support its continued success within the media industry and expansion into other verticals.”

"We’re delighted to be partnering with ORIX USA’s Growth Capital team for the next phase of Piano’s growth. This marks the second time in Piano’s history that we’ve collaborated, and ORIX USA has been a fantastic partner, having supported us during the earlier stage of our growth journey as a smaller business. As Piano has grown significantly and expanded through multiple acquisitions, we knew that ORIX USA’s vision and strong strategic alignment would make them an ideal partner for this next chapter,” said Trevor Kaufman, Chief Executive Officer of Piano.

ORIX USA’s Growth Capital business previously partnered with Piano on a debt financing in 2019.

Since inception in 2001, ORIX USA’s Growth Capital business has provided $2.7 billion in funding to over 200 companies with customized equity and debt solutions.

ABOUT ORIX CORPORATION USA

Established in the U.S. in 1981, ORIX USA has grown organically and through acquisition into the investment and asset management firm we are today. With a specialization in private credit, real estate, and private equity solutions for middle-market focused borrowers and investors, we combine our robust balance sheet with funds from third-party investors, providing a strong alignment of interest. ORIX USA and its subsidiaries — ORIX Advisers, ORIX Capital Partners, Signal Peak Capital Management, Boston Financial, Lument, Real Estate Capital and NXT Capital— have approximately 1300 employees across the U.S. and have ~ $89 billion in assets*, which includes $39.4 billion in assets and commitments, in addition to $49.4 billion in servicing and administering assets, as of September 2024. Our parent company, ORIX Corporation, is a publicly owned international financial services company with operations in 30 countries and regions worldwide. ORIX Corporation is list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ange (8591) and New York Stock Exchange (IX). For more information, visit orix.com.

ABOUT PIANO

Headquartered in Philadelphia, Piano is a leading end-to-end customer experience, analytics, and subscriber management SaaS platform for managing millions of individualized direct-to-consumer relationships. The company has strong roots in the media industry and is aggressively expanding within financial services, travel, retail, and other verticals.

​​​ABOUT UPDATA

Updata is a leading technology-focused growth equity firm in Washington, D.C., with more than $1.5 billion in committed capital. Led by an investment team averaging more than 25 years of technology experience, Updata invests in high-growth B2B software and software-driven businesses where the combination of capital and operating experience will help accelerate success.
